Worth every cent
|
|
Posted . Owned for 2 months when reviewed.
This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.
I got hooked on a super automatic espresso machine while visiting family in Norway. I was determined to get one for our house and spent the better part of a year trying to figure out which one.
I looked at MANY brands, and many brands that were $1,000-2,500 more than this machine. I was enamored. Shiny, touch screens, large hoppers, etc. Then it hit me, if the quality of the product coming out is the SAME as the more expensive machines, why do I care whether or not it has a touch screen or the other fancy schmancy things?
I don't. My wife and I love this, it has kept us caffeinated and sane throughout COVID. No more fighting over who has to get out of bed to make coffee. No more going to the big chains to get a latte. Putting chocolate milk in the frothing mechanism makes some pretty legit hot cocoa for kids as well.
Worried about time? Cleaning? Etc?
Cleaning:
I clean it once a week, takes about 5-7 minutes to wipe out, rinse out the parts and so on. I let air dry over night. It is SUPER easy to take apart and put back together. Actually, I am not sure you can say we take it apart as it is one entire pieces that slides out and slides back in. Cleaning is a breeze. Almost too easy sometimes that I feel guilty that the machine only cost 800.
Time:
I have timed many of cups of coffee. Holding my newborn in one arm, I push the on button. It takes about 2 minutes to cycle on. From there, you select what you are looking for. If you want a single cup of coffee regardless of strength it will take about 1 minute - 2 minutes to make. If you want a double (my go to) is takes between 2 minutes and three minutes to make. It is super slick to use and the on demand feature means no more wasting a half pot of coffee that was made late morning.
The only negative I can see is you have to experiment with beans. We finally found some great beans from costco that are on point. There are also some niche shops that sell amazing beans as well. Do your research on beans because they will definitely matter.
Overall, I could not be happier with this machine. Do not spend the additional money buying a more expensive one unless you simply feel like lighting cash on fire and tossing out the window.
I will end with a warning: It makes such good coffee, latte's, and other drinks you will definitely find yourself over caffeinated and your friends wont want to leave since you will undoubtedly have the best coffee of any house in town.

Definitely a step above pod coffee systems
|
|
Posted . Owned for 3 weeks when reviewed.
This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.
I love this machine. It's easy to use, requires minimal maintenance and makes great coffee. It was really easy to unbox as well with some nice touches to help.
The system is customizable, so you can adjust your largest setting. It let me make the largest cappuccino to fill my regular cup.
I tried a couple different beans so far, and both have tasted great. If I need an extra boost, I add an extra shot. It takes about 45 seconds to warm up, and it takes about a minute and a half to brew a cappuccino.
The LatteGo really makes making milk mixed drinks super easy. Cleaning it is really quick -- take the LatteGo off, rinse, and you're done. The way it froths is ingenuous. Making a couple cups a day, I have to empty excess water every 2-3 days, which means pulling out the tray and emptying the water and the coffee grounds.
The water filter is a nice touch as well. We'll see if it lives up to the claim of eliminating the need for de-scaling for a much longer period (5000 cups apparently, at 2 cups a day, should take me almost 7 years!). Note that the filter only last for about 500-600 cups, so you'll need to replace them periodically. They seem to average about $20 a piece. Comes with a test strip to measure the hardness of your water.
I can try different beans and have flexibility to change my drink style whenever I want without much effort is nice. As much as the coffee from my old pod systems were pretty good, this machine brings coffee to another level. I never owned an automatic espresso machine before, but I'm very happy with my first.

Perfect Cup of Coffee Every Time!
|
Posted .
This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.
At $800, the Philips 3200 Espresso has a lot to prove.
To start with, I have to give kudos to Philips for thinking about how you might actually get this machine out of the box and including a plastic 'sling' under it, so once the box is open, you can pull on the sling and lift the coffee machine out of the packaging. Nice touch Philips!
Unpacking the machine, it's a nice, sleek design, with a relatively small footprint, making it great for a designated coffee area. The fit and finish of the materials is top notch, the water tank slides in and out easily and the water drip tray/grounds catcher also slide in and out without any issue.
The motion of the adjustable dispensing spout is both pleasing, but incredibly useful as well. Makes switching out cup/mug sizes for different quantities of coffee really, really easy.
The 3200 touts '5 different drinks at the touch of a button' and they aren't wrong. Setting up the machine was fairly simple, although the diagram instructions to start the initial clean cycle appeared to miss a step. Once clean, the machine was ready to use. The instructions do say that the machine you receive HAS been tested through an actual brewing cycle and you may find residue in the machine. So don't be alarmed! Good to know that each machine is tested prior to leaving the factory. The machine also comes with 'aqua clean' technology, a filter that is placed in the water jug, you need to run this cycle as well before brewing your first cup.
My wife is the coffee lover in the family, she loves her espresso's and lattes. She was really excited to use the LatteGo Milk Frother due to its ease of use. First off, we tested with pre-ground coffee. Open up the clear hatch on top and put in one (and one only) scoop of pre-ground coffee. Fill up the milk frother with the desired amount of milk (260ml max). We chose to use only whole milk through the frother. The frother made fantastic frothed milk each and every time. It never scorched or burned it, and made the exact quantity required at the press of a button. However, you CANNOT make just a mug of frothed milk, it HAS to be made in conjunction with a selection of coffee. We tried to make a frothed hot chocolate and that was not easy at all. We had to froth the milk on a coffee selection and turn off the machine when the milk was done, before the coffee cycle activated. Would be nice if you could froth milk separately.
With the coffee modes, you can choose strength, temperature, the coarseness of the grind and the amount of coffee in the cup. You can choose between pre-ground coffee (putting a scoop in the clear lid receptacle on the top), or placing beans in the hopper on top and grinding your own. The hopper holds a whole 12oz bag of beans, and has 12 grind options, via a black knob inside the grinder hopper.
You can choose Espresso, Coffee, Americana, Cappuccino, Latte Macchiato and Hot Water. The first three allow you to change the quantity of coffee made by pressing the button a second time.
The machine heats up the water quickly, and also heats up the milk quickly as well. Whichever setting you choose, we've found that the coffee comes out almost perfect every time! My wife has tried several different versions of the same coffee, be it with frothed milk, without, different strengths etc and she's enjoyed them all. She has an 'everyday' ground coffee she uses and also more expensive bean that she uses at the weekend. Both have performed exceptionally in this machine.
We did note that we had a warning light at one stage, the container for the grounds overfilled and spilled into the mechanism inside. The whole 'engine' of the unit comes out to be cleaned. When putting it back in after cleaning, none of the settings would work. We took it apart again, and found out (after digging through the instructions) that it needed to have the lubricant (supplied with the instructions) re-applied to it. Once we did that, the unit ran flawlessly again. They recommend with frequent use, that the main 'engine' should be lubricated monthly.
The frother container can be stored in the refrigerator full of milk ready for the next use. The frother also works well if you leave it attached to the machine and make a second cup of coffee say 30 mins later, without any clogging or issues at all. One of the best features of the frother is actually cleaning it! It's an absolute breeze to clean. So simple! It doesn't have any tubes or pipes, just a groove that is pressed against a silicone diaphragm. This is genius! So easy to clean! Works like a charm every time.
You do have to remember to clean the drip tray frequently, and also empty the grounds out regularly. There is a little red nub that pops up out of the tray to alert you when it's full. The tray removes very easily and is easy to clean and replace.
A noteworthy observation, this machine is pretty loud when brewing coffee and grinding beans. It is NOT one that you would want to use at 5:30 am making your first cup of the day, if you don't want to wake up the family. It also doesn't have a timer to turn it on or automatically make coffee for you in the morning.
As I mentioned at the beginning, this is not a cheap machine, but feel that the price is justified with the ease of use, and the 'coffee house' quality of the drinks that it produces. And in 6 months of 'coffee house' drinks purchases, you too could have one of these Philips 3200 Espresso machines on your counter!
This machine is so simple to use, and produces more satisfying cups of coffee, that it's replaced the Keurig that used to be on the counter. Ease of use and the ability to clean it so simply is a win win for the machine. When the machine automatically turns off, it does a cleaning cycle as well, meaning that the next time you turn it on, it's ready to go, ready for your next great cup of coffee.
We love this machine, our only request would be that we'd love to be able to froth milk on it's own for hot chocolates and the like. Aside from that, it makes fantastic coffee, every time!
